The pages are 5x7 and it's about 6 inches thick as you can see from this picture.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_F0wN4ls0UtI/SCWN_9uI-yI/AAAAAAAAAFM/nnHqL_lepx4/s1600-h/HT+Sideview+of+Book+BJP.JPG"&gt;&lt;img id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5198717474908470050" style="FLOAT: left; MARGIN: 0px 10px 10px 0px; CURSOR: hand" alt=""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_F0wN4ls0UtI/SCWN_9uI-yI/AAAAAAAAAFM/nnHqL_lepx4/s320/HT+Sideview+of+Book+BJP.JPG"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_F0wN4ls0UtI/SCWOANuI-zI/AAAAAAAAAFU/Dd4sgxIZhcc/s1600-h/HT+Inside+Book++BJP.JPG"&gt;&lt;img id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5198717479203437362" style="FLOAT: left; MARGIN: 0px 10px 10px 0px; CURSOR: hand" alt=""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_F0wN4ls0UtI/SCWOANuI-zI/AAAAAAAAAFU/Dd4sgxIZhcc/s320/HT+Inside+Book++BJP.JPG"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;a href="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_F0wN4ls0UtI/SCWOAtuI-0I/AAAAAAAAAFc/GL-DFdBFnjM/s1600-h/HT+Inside+2+BJP.JPG"&gt;&lt;img id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5198717487793371970" style="FLOAT: left; MARGIN: 0px 10px 10px 0px; CURSOR: hand" alt=""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_F0wN4ls0UtI/SCWOAtuI-0I/AAAAAAAAAFc/GL-DFdBFnjM/s320/HT+Inside+2+BJP.JPG"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;Just a few of the pages. Funny, the book stands on it's own! I just realized that.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;I used peltex as a stabilizer with cotton as a fabric or painted the peltex as a backing to the beads. I then sewed each page to felt and used grommets to loop them all together. I planned each page to have about an inch more on the left hand side. I didn't know at the beginning what I'd be doing with all the pages but I did plan ahead just in case by leaving the extra on the left. Good thing!&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/8606911118075400615-7943104122746786473?l=heidibeads.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://heidibeads.blogspot.com/feeds/7943104122746786473/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=8606911118075400615&amp;postID=7943104122746786473' title='8 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/8606911118075400615/posts/default/7943104122746786473'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/8606911118075400615/posts/default/7943104122746786473'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://heidibeads.blogspot.com/2008/05/heres-few-pictures-of-my-completed-book.html' title='Finished 2007 Bead Journal Project'/><author><name>heidibeads</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/14008121382875319764</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_F0wN4ls0UtI/SCWN_duI-xI/AAAAAAAAAFE/Er3mNt2dvPY/s72-c/HT+Front+Cover+BJP.JPG'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>8</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-8606911118075400615.post-8199956747571030065</id><published>2008-03-23T15:57:00.002-04:00</published><updated>2008-03-23T16:06:44.584-04: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='May Journal Page'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='The End of this year'/><title type='text'>May Bead Journal Page</title><content type='html'>&lt;a href="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_F0wN4ls0UtI/R-a2k7yiFGI/AAAAAAAAAEk/1SEcRYeCMiE/s1600-h/May+Page.JPG"&gt;&lt;img id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5181029166977520738" style="FLOAT: left; MARGIN: 0px 10px 10px 0px; CURSOR: hand" alt=""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_F0wN4ls0UtI/R-a2k7yiFGI/AAAAAAAAAEk/1SEcRYeCMiE/s320/May+Page.JPG"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div&gt;I can not believe that this is the last page for the 2007 - 2008 Bead Journal Page quest. I thought how simple a gold star would be. I once again painted the peltex with acrylic paints and used gold triangle beads to go around the outside of the star. It really looks much better in person. A simple star can represent a whole lot of things for a whole lot of people. I just love the simplicity of it. &l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;img id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5168862587433443170" style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N: 0px auto 10px; CURSOR: hand; TEXT-ALIGN: center" alt=""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_F0wN4ls0UtI/R7t9IzDG32I/AAAAAAAAADk/gK6PPQWLU0U/s320/December+Page.jpg" border="0"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;January's Page - Happy New Year!
